The non-contact radar sensor emits narrow and low-energy microwave pulse signals through the antenna, which are transmitted through space at the speed of light. When the non contact type level sensor pulse signal encounters the measured medium, it will be reflected and received by the instrument. By measuring the time interval between transmission and reception, the distance from the reference plane to the surface of the measured medium can be determined.
